Notts Sport, which is based at Innovation House in the town’s Magna Park industrial complex, will be responsible for equipping councils, schools and sports clubs with top quality synthetic pitches, as part of England Hockey’s Plans to develop interest in the sport.
This is not the first time that the company has worked alongside England Hockey; in 2012, it was recruited as an approved supplier in the areas of advice, supply and facility design, making this latest contract a further endorsement of its services.

Duncan Bennett, the firm’s sales director, said:
“We look forward to working hand-in-hand with England Hockey to achieve our shared goal of helping more and more people across the country to enjoy this fantastic sport.”
Aside from this latest link-up with England Hockey – the largest such contract in Britain – Notts Sport has also agreed a supporting partnership with the national governing body for its National Club Weekend, from 2015.
